WebGear Cutters. Gear Cut Style. Also known as involute gear cutters, these tools work with a milling machine to create 14½° pressure angle spur gears. If worn, they can be sharpened and used again. To select a gear cutter, follow these steps: 1. Determine the pitch of the gear you're cutting.
